Capital of Laos: Complete Guide to Explore Vientiane
Imagine a peaceful capital, devoid of the hustle and ostentatious luxury of major metropolises. This is Vientiane, the capital of Laos, where time seems to flow gently, inviting you to immerse yourself fully in the rich culture of the nation. Here, you will discover majestic Buddhist temples, testaments to the deep spirituality of the Laotian people. Additionally, this city is also a guardian of the values from the French colonial period, where European architectural influences harmoniously blend with the local culture.
